The cholera outbreak in Yemen is set to become the largest epidemic since records began, British charity Oxfam has said, as reported by the Independent.

More than 2,100 Yemenis, around half of them children, have died from the disease to date. While in some areas the infection rate has fallen, in the most conflict affected and hard-to-reach provinces up to 5,000 people a day are falling ill.
